Mathematics-II

The complete RGPV syllabus for Mathematics-II (BT202), the second-semester course common to all B.Tech branches under the AICTE Flexible Curricula — ordinary and partial differential equations, functions of a complex variable, and vector calculus.

BT202 · B.Tech First Year — common to all disciplines Semester: II Semester

Course contents — unit by unit

Unit 1 · Ordinary Differential Equations – I

Differential equations of first order and first degree (Leibnitz linear, Bernoulli's, exact); first order and higher degree; higher-order differential equations with constant coefficients; homogeneous linear differential equations; simultaneous differential equations.

Unit 2 · Ordinary Differential Equations – II

Second-order linear differential equations with variable coefficients, method of variation of parameters, power-series solutions; Legendre polynomials, Bessel functions of the first kind and their properties.

Unit 3 · Partial Differential Equations

Formulation of partial differential equations; linear and non-linear PDEs; homogeneous linear PDEs with constant coefficients.

Unit 4 · Functions of a Complex Variable

Analytic functions, harmonic conjugate, Cauchy-Riemann equations, line integral, Cauchy-Goursat theorem, Cauchy integral formula, singular points, poles and residues, residue theorem and its application to the evaluation of real integrals (unit circle).

Unit 5 · Vector Calculus

Differentiation of vectors, scalar and vector point functions, gradient and its geometrical meaning, directional derivative, divergence and curl, line, surface and volume integrals; Gauss divergence, Stokes and Green theorems.
